Discussion Questions

1. Board Authority & Governance
How does our library board currently exercise its statutory authority over personnel decisions, and are there areas where clarification or reinforcement is needed in our interlocal agreements?

2. Personnel Policies & Handbooks
Are our personnel policies, handbooks, and job descriptions aligned and up to date? How do we ensure they reflect current laws and support both employee rights and library operations?

3. Wrongful Discharge & Contracts
Do our employment contracts clearly define terms, expectations, and probationary periods in a way that protects both the library and the employee under the Wrongful Discharge from Employment Act?

4. Ethics & Conflicts of Interest
What safeguards do we have in place to ensure staff and volunteers understand and comply with ethical obligations, especially regarding confidentiality, use of public resources, and acceptance of gifts?

5. Volunteer Management
How are we currently onboarding, training, and managing volunteers? Do we have clear agreements and policies in place to protect the library and clarify expectations?

6. Collaboration with Local Government
How can we improve collaboration with our local government partners while maintaining the library’s statutory independence in personnel matters? What steps can we take to build mutual understanding and avoid conflict?
